Unlike textbook dialogues, the audio for Level 3 is recorded at near-native speed. The speakers use natural phenomena like ulama (linking of sounds) and vowel reduction. By studying the dinleme metinleri, you train your ear to decode spoken Turkish as it is actually spoken in Ankara or Istanbul.

The Yeni Hitit series is a three-level Turkish course for foreigners (Yabancılar İçin Türkçe). Level 3 corresponds to the C1 (Advanced) level of the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R).

The book is divided into units (üniteler), each containing reading passages, grammar exercises, speaking activities, and critically—listening sections.


Play the audio again. This time, read the transcript out loud exactly 1 second behind the speaker (shadowing). This improves pronunciation, intonation, and listening prediction skills.
